comparemela.com
Home
Science Technology Engineering In Hinton
Top Locations Tagged with Science Technology Engineering In Hinton
Science Technology Engineering In Hinton in Canada - /Science-technology near Hinton
1). FRI Research, Hinton, AB, Canada
2). Fri Research Hinton Ab Canada
vimarsana © 2020. All Rights Reserved.